| Hyperbranched poly[11-(4'-cyanophenyl-4"-phenoxy)undecyl acrylate]s were synthesized by self-condensing vinyl polymerization of an acrylate containing 11-(4'-cyanophenyl-4''-phenoxy)undecyl acrylate as a free side chain under atom transfer radical polymerization conditions. Detailed investigations of the structure of the hyperbranched architecture were performed by NMR to obtain reactivity ratio r, and branching density. The 1H NMR spectra were complex and resemble that of the corresponding inimer, the 13C NMR spectra are similar to that of the counterpart. More rigorous analyses are required to identify the different branch units and to obtain reactivity ratios and branching densities. |
